Understanding Federal Estimate Tax Payment
My wife and I both receive W2's from our employer who withholds Federal Tax from our bi-weekly paychecks.
This past calendar year, we owed $3,000 on Federal Taxes. Since then we updated our W4 to withhold more for Federal Taxes. (Claiming 0 Dependents now instead of 2--we have two young children) Hopefully the additional withholding from our bi-weekly paychecks will result in a lower Federal Tax payment next year or even a refund.
However, after completing my Federal return I received a Quarterly Estimate Tax Payment voucher for $1,500.
As I already adjusted our W4s am I still required to make quarterly estimate payments? Doing so seems like I would just receive a nice refund the upcoming calendar year. My concern is that we would are subjected to penalties if I do not make estimate tax payment. Reading the text, it seems estimate tax payments are required if you owed more than $1,000 on your Federal return. Quarterly Estimated Tax payments make sense if you are a independent contractor, but in our case we have federal tax withheld bi-weekly. (in the prior year just not enough)
